Obesity rates among Latino youth are higher than for most other ethnicities, studies show. In this year’s F as in Fat report, for example, researchers found that 15.1 percent of Latino high school students are obese, compared to 12 percent of all students. About 19 percent of
Latino high schoolers are overweight, compared to 15.8 percent among all students that age.
